What is the conc of NaOH in 100 ml of HCl?

Hence 25 ml of 0.2 M NaOH neutralizes 50 ml of 0.1 M HCl. Thus 25 ml of 0.2 M NaOH solution remains unreacted in the solution of the final volume of 100 ml. Hence conc of NaOH in 100 ml = 0.05M

How do you calculate the pH of a buffer solution?

How do you calculate the pH of a buffer solution? You can calculate the pH of buffer solution in two ways. First, you can use the acid dissociation constant expression, and second you can use the Henderson-Hasselbalch equation.
